Intermediate care for patients recovering from acute conditions is which term?

Explanation:
Subacute care describes the level of care between hospital acute care and long-term support. It provides skilled nursing, rehabilitation, and medical management for patients who are medically stable but still need focused therapy to recover from an acute illness or surgery. The goal is to continue healing and functional improvement so the patient can safely return home or move to a less intensive setting, rather than staying in fullacute or becoming dependent on long-term custodial care. Residential care facilities are aimed at long-term living support rather than post-acute recovery. Long-term care services cover ongoing assistance and chronic needs, not the intermediate rehabilitation phase. Secondary care refers to specialized medical care provided after referral, not the post-acute rehabilitation stage.
